3. Finally, join the core of our work by becoming a Work Group member!

These dedicated individuals commit 4-5 hours per month to doing the hard work of developing, promoting and moving legislation forward in our three focus areas: Food Access and Nutrition Security, Food Business and Economic Development and Food, Climate and Environment.

This commitment includes:

  • Actively participating in 1-1.5 hr monthly meetings
  • Signing up for tasks and moving the work forward between meetings
  • Advocating to legislators in support of the work group’s priorities

Work groups take shape each year after our annual Policy Retreat and meet monthly from October through June.
